💡 Cool Facts About Catania:
The Elephant City: The symbol of Catania is "u Liotru"—an ancient basalt elephant statue standing in the Piazza del Duomo. It's said to protect the city from the eruptions of Mount Etna!

Built from Fire: Because Catania sits at the foot of Mount Etna, much of the historic center's unique black-and-grey baroque architecture was built using actual volcanic lava stone.

The Reborn City: Catania has been destroyed and rebuilt several times due to earthquakes and volcanic eruptions, giving it a beautifully resilient spirit and a unique mix of underground history.
